#6885f4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6885f4 is composed of 40.8% red, 52.2%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 45.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 227.6 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 68.2%. #6885f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#000be9.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#6885f4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6885f4 has RGB values of R:104, G:133, B:244 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6850036.

Shades and Tints of #6885f4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01040e is the darkest color, while #fafb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6885f4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adadaf is the less saturated color, while #6281fa is the most saturated one.
